Vegetarian Hummus Pita Pizza

Serves: 2 servings
 
Ingredients
  • 2 pita breads
  • ¼ cup hummus
  • ½ cup chopped tomato
  • ⅓ cup diced red onion
  • ⅓ cup diced bell pepper
  • 1 garlic clove, minced
  • 2 Tablespoons chopped kalamata olives
  • 2 Tablespoons feta cheese crumbles
  • ⅛ teaspoon dried oregano
  • ¼ teaspoon cumin
  • juice from ½ lemon
  • pinch of black pepper
  • optional: chopped parsley or cilantro
Instructions
  1. Spray cooking spray or a drizzle of olive oil in a non stick skillet over medium heat, saute chopped tomatoes, red onion, bell pepper and garlic for ~5 minutes or until softened. Season with cumin, oregano and black pepper. Squeeze ½ lemon over vegetable mixture. Stir well to combine. Remove from heat.
  2. Meanwhile toast the pita bread in the oven on 350 degrees for ~4 minutes or until lightly toasted but still soft (I sprayed mine first with an olive oil mist).
  3. Spread 2 Tablespoons of hummus on each pita, top each with half of vegetable mixture, 1 Tablespoon of chopped kalamata olives and 1 Tablespoon of feta cheese. Garnish with chopped basil or cilantro (optional).
